    Specifications

    Model
    VivaLift!® Urbana 2 – PLR-965M
    PositionTrue-Infinite
    Weight Capacity400 lbs.
    Seat to Floor20″
    Seat Depth20″
    Seat Width21″
    Top of Back to Seat25″
    Fully Padded ChaiseYes
    Footrest ExtensionStandard
    Seating TypeTotal Comfort
    Chair Height42″
    Distance From Wall14″
    Overall Chair Width33″
    Chair Weight145 lbs.
    Battery BackupLithium
    Height Range5’3″ and below
    Warranty7-Year Pro-rated

    Meeting and Exceeding High Standards for your Peace of Mind.

    Your Pride product has undergone thorough product testing to ensure safety, durability and performance.

    Our power chairs, scooters and lift chairs are FDA medical devices that require specific testing prior to release for public use.

    The testing requirements accepted by the FDA were developed by the American National Standards Institute/Rehabilitation Engineering & Assistive Technology Society of North America (ANSI/RESNA).

    The tests are conducted in accordance with the requirements of the ANSI/RESNA Test Standards and complement an additional stringent testing regimen developed by Pride’s Research & Development Team.

    All products have passed, and in many cases, exceeded test criteria set forth, assuring the high level of quality synonymous with Pride.

    In addition to “real world” testing developed by Pride during more than thirty years of designing Lift Chairs, our products are subjected to a host of standardized testing criteria, including but not limited to:

    • ANSI/AAMI/ES60601-1, Medical Electrical Equipment–Part 1: General Requirements for Basic Safety and Essential Performance, and ANSI/AAMI/IEC 60601-1-2, Medical Electrical Equipment–Part 1-2: General Requirements for Basic Safety and Essential Performance–Collateral Standard: Electromagnetic Disturbances–Requirements and Tests
    • ANSI/AAMI/ISO 10993-5, Biological Evaluation of Medical Devices–Part 5: Tests for In Vitro Cytotoxicity, and ANSI/AAMI/ISO 10993-10, Biological Evaluation of Medical Devices–Part 10: Tests for Irritation and Skin Sensitization
    • IEC 62304, Medical Device Software–Software Life Cycle Processes
    • IEC 60335-1:2012, Safety of Household Electrical Appliances
    • ISO 14971 Medical devices – Application of risk management to medical devices
    • EN 12182, Assistive products for persons with disability. General requirements and test methods
    • Static Load and Stability Tests
    • Strength & Fatigue Verification Tests
    • Overall Product Performance Verification
    • Dimensional Requirement Compliance
    • Armrest Force Test
    • Material Protective Coating Testing Verification
    • Misuse and Abuse Testing
    • Ergonomic Verification
    • Environmental Testing for Adverse Conditions
    • Electronic Systems Performance and Durability
    • Chemical and Bio-Contamination Analysis Testing for Toxicity Verification
    • Cal 117 Flammability Test Compliance for Seating Foam and Fabric Components
    • UL94VO Flammability Testing for Compliance of Plastic Components
    • Electromagnetic Compatibility (EMC)
